I.B.E.W. Local 910 Welfare, Annuity & Pension Funds v. Grayco Electric, Inc.

Tags: | | | |

In a case filed by Daniel Kornfeld of Blitman & King LLP, the United States District Court for the Northern District of New York entered judgment against a contributing employer and its corporate officer for $103,711.79. See I.B.E.W. Local 910 Welfare, Annuity & Pension Funds v. Grayco Electric, Inc., 2013 U.S. DIST. LEXIS 16396 (N.D.N.Y. February 7, 2013). Importantly, the Court found that the corporate officer exercised sufficient control over the multiemployer benefit plans’ assets to be personally liable for the contributions, interest, liquidated damages, attorneys’ fees, and costs.
